编程课程是指什么学科的

worktile 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程课程是指教授计算机编程技术和相关知识的学科。编程是指使用特定的编程语言编写计算机程序,实现特定的功能或解决问题的过程。编程课程可以涵盖各种不同的编程语言,如Python、Java、C++等,以及与编程相关的主题,如数据结构、算法、软件开发等。这些课程旨在培养学生的编程能力和解决问题的思维能力,使他们能够应对现实世界中的各种技术挑战。编程课程通常包括理论和实践两个方面,学生将学习编程的基本概念、语法和技巧,并通过实际编写代码来应用所学知识。编程课程在现代社会中具有重要的地位,因为计算机技术已经渗透到各个领域,掌握编程技能可以为个人的职业发展提供更多机会。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程课程是指一种教授计算机编程技能和知识的学科。它涉及教授学生如何使用编程语言和工具来创建、设计和开发软件应用程序和系统。编程课程通常包括理论知识和实践技能的教学,旨在帮助学生掌握计算机编程的基本概念、算法和技术。

    以下是编程课程的一些主要学科和内容:

    1. 编程语言:编程课程通常会教授一种或多种编程语言,如Python、Java、C++、JavaScript等。学生将学习如何使用这些语言来编写代码、解决问题和构建应用程序。

    2. 数据结构和算法:编程课程会教授各种数据结构和算法的概念和实现方法,如数组、链表、栈、队列、排序算法、搜索算法等。学生将学习如何选择和使用合适的数据结构和算法来解决特定问题。

    3. 软件开发工具和技术:编程课程还会介绍常用的软件开发工具和技术,如集成开发环境(IDE)、版本控制系统(如Git)、调试工具、测试框架等。学生将学习如何使用这些工具和技术来提高代码的质量和效率。

    4. 网络和数据库:编程课程还会涉及网络编程和数据库编程的基本概念和技术。学生将学习如何使用网络协议和API来进行网络通信,以及如何使用SQL语言和数据库管理系统来存储和管理数据。

    5. 软件工程和项目管理:编程课程还会教授软件工程和项目管理的基本原则和实践。学生将学习如何规划、设计和组织软件项目,以及如何进行团队协作和项目管理。

    编程课程的目标是培养学生的编程思维、解决问题的能力和创新能力,为他们未来在软件开发、数据分析、人工智能等领域的职业发展打下坚实的基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程课程是指教授计算机编程技术和相关知识的课程。编程是指使用特定的编程语言编写代码来创建计算机程序的过程。编程课程的学科范围广泛,包括但不限于以下几个方面:

    1. 编程基础:这些课程教授编程的基本概念和原则,包括算法、数据结构、变量、条件语句、循环、函数等。学习这些基础知识可以帮助学生建立起编程思维和解决问题的能力。

    2. 编程语言:这些课程介绍不同的编程语言,例如C、C++、Java、Python等。学生将学习如何使用这些语言来编写代码,理解语法规则和编程范式,并掌握常见的编程技巧和技术。

    3. Web开发:这些课程教授如何使用HTML、CSS和JavaScript等技术创建和设计网页。学生将学习如何构建用户界面、处理表单、实现动态效果以及与后端服务器进行交互。

    4. 移动应用开发:这些课程教授如何使用特定的开发工具和框架来创建移动应用程序。学生将学习如何设计界面、处理用户输入、访问设备功能和与后端服务器进行通信。

    5. 数据库:这些课程教授如何设计和管理数据库,学习使用SQL语言进行数据查询和操作,以及数据库的性能优化和安全性保护。

    6. 软件工程:这些课程教授软件开发的整个过程,包括需求分析、系统设计、编码、测试、部署和维护。学生将学习如何组织代码、使用版本控制工具、进行团队协作以及遵循软件工程的最佳实践。

    除了以上主要的学科,还有许多其他的编程课程,如人工智能、机器学习、网络安全等,这些课程涵盖了更深入和专业的领域。编程课程可以在学校、在线教育平台或专业培训机构上学习。无论是初学者还是有经验的开发者,都可以通过学习编程课程提升自己的技能和知识水平。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部